Drainage Worker Courses in Melbourne

A Drainage Worker is responsible for installing, maintaining, and repairing underground drainage systems, including stormwater, sewer, and other types of pipelines.

Are you considering a career in the drainage industry? Undertaking Drainage Worker courses in Melbourne is a fantastic way to start. With a range of options available for beginners, you can gain the essential skills and knowledge needed to thrive in this field. Explore various courses like the Certificate III in Civil Construction (Pipe Laying) RII30920 or learn how to Drain and Dewater Civil Construction Sites. These courses are designed to ensure you are well-prepared for the demands of this rewarding profession.

In Melbourne, you’ll find several reputable training providers offering Drainage Worker courses, including Star Training & Assessing and Construction Training Group. These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) are recognised for their commitment to delivering high-quality education that meets industry standards. Whether you choose to Identify, Locate and Protect Underground Services or Install Trench Support, you can be confident that you are receiving top-tier training.

One of the most significant advantages of enrolling in beginner Drainage Worker courses in Melbourne is the opportunity to learn from experienced instructors who are well-versed in the field. With courses such as Control Traffic with Portable Traffic Control Devices and Temporary Traffic Signs, you'll gain vital knowledge that helps ensure safety on-site. This foundational training will empower you to undertake various job roles within the drainage industry, setting you up for success.

Completing a course like the Certificate III in Civil Foundations RII31220 can significantly enhance your prospects in the job market.
